: This is a set of 12 or 24 simple English words generated when you first set up your wallet. It is the master key to your entire wallet and all its addresses. Because your wallet can contain dozens of different private keys (one for each cryptocurrency), the recovery phrase acts as a universal master password that can generate them all. It is easier for a human to write down and recall. If you ever lose your device or accidentally delete the app, you can restore your entire wallet, including all assets, on any new device simply by entering your 12-word recovery phrase. Losing your recovery phrase means losing permanent access to your funds, as there is no "forgot password" option in a decentralized system.
